Age of Tyrants Preview

The World of Urban War has a comeback. After a Skirmish with Urban War, and the larger Metropolis, with Age of Tyrants it is about 6mm mass combat.

Myriad Miniatures is in charge of this project, has gathered some well known names around them and got Prodos in for the resin casting, who also support for example Freebooter Miniatures with their Ogre, Armoured Syndicate and others.

sprues, tanks and handworker stores

Some items, some very useful items, you find in the handworker stores. While catching some items for work, i grabbed a few sheets of abrasive paper and some clamps. You get such things specificaly for model building, but the diy-store usually have the more reasonable prices.

Rubicon A15 Crusader

Part of the Third Quarter 2015 releases is the A15 Crusader, including 6 different variants from Mk I to MK III, as well as the AA and CS versions.
